Isaac’s Wells: A Biblical Example of Divine Restoration
The story of Isaac digging wells in the land of Gerar is a vivid illustration of God’s recompense and favor. Isaac faced multiple setbacks when the wells he and his men dug were claimed by the Philistines (referred to as the Ishelites in some translations). Each well was taken, leading to quarrels and disputes. The first was named Sitnah meaning “dispute,” and the second Eshek meaning “strife.”
Yet, despite these challenges, Isaac didn’t react in panic or litigation. He knew who he was—the son of Abraham, the heir of God’s promises. He trusted in God’s blessing and inheritance. Instead of fighting, Isaac persevered and dug a third well, which was undisputed and secure.
This well symbolized God’s protection and the establishment of Isaac’s inheritance. It became a source of living water for his livestock, and in the midst of famine, Isaac experienced a 100fold harvest because God was with him. This story serves as a blueprint for us today: no matter how many times your blessings have been taken or your wells have been clogged, God is ready to restore and multiply.
